The Heirs of Archigram

The Heirs of Archigram refers to architects and designers inspired by Archigram, a pioneering 1960s avant-garde group from Britain known for bold, futuristic concepts like flexible, technological urban environments. These successors continue to explore innovative ideas such as modular buildings, smart cities, and digital integration, pushing the boundaries of architecture with a focus on adaptability and technological advancement. Essentially, they carry forward Archigram’s visionary spirit, translating its radical concepts into contemporary design practices to address evolving societal and environmental challenges.
